Anders Hedberg has authored 59 papers that have received a total of 3.5k indexed citations.
This includes 32 papers in Molecular Biology, 15 papers in Organic Chemistry and 15 papers in Animal Science and Zoology. The topics of these papers are Receptor Mechanisms and Signaling (20 papers), Pharmacological Effects and Assays (15 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(6 papers). Anders Hedberg is often cited by papers focused on Receptor Mechanisms and Signaling (20 papers), Pharmacological Effects and Assays (15 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(6 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United States, Sweden and Germany. Anders Hedberg's co-authors include Suzanne Moreland, Enar Carlsson, Karnail S. Atwal, Maria L. Webb and Don N. Harris and has published in prestigious journals such as Stroke,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ications and Journal of Medicinal Chemistry.
